Output 6831fde0689066fee324983a0673fc783cce5e22df5ed5c4ac41c6908a5be96f:10

value
15659563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ae7adc5c7de87e301db7bf5e099ae4e7bbaba02e OP_EQUAL
address
MPoizKr99o9yz4itXyjnmdEhmpfoSBiB4x
transaction
6831fde0689066fee324983a0673fc783cce5e22df5ed5c4ac41c6908a5be96f
spent
true